From the January 23, 2013, Mission Viejo Patch (Cal.) "Surviving Pearl Harbor" by Peter Schelden.
Howard Bender, 91, is one of five remaining Pearl Harbor survivors in Orange County. He joined the Navy right out of high school and sent to Pearl Harbor after boot camp where he was assigned to the USS Arizona before being transferred to the USS Maryland.
Mr. Bender remembers seeing the USS Oklahoma hit through a porthole.
When asked how he reacted, he replied, "It is not until after the fact when you check your shorts."
